Step 1 : Find the area of the rhombus
Given: Dimensions of rhombus:
Side = 6 cm, Altitude =4 cm
Since, area of rhombus = side × Altitude
=6×4
=24 cm2
Therefore, area of the rhombus is 24 cm2.
Step 2: Find the other diagonal
Given: One of the diagonal (d1) is 8 cm and area of the rhombus = 24 cm2
We know that,
Area of rhombus =12×(d1×d2)
where d1 and d2 are diagonals
⇒ 24=12×8×d2
⇒ d2 =6 cm
Thus, the length of the other diagonal is 6 cm.
Hence, area of the rhombus is 24 cm2 and the length of the other diagonal is 6 cm.
